## Description

Sea Mist fragrance oil transports you to a hilltop overlooking the summer sea. Top notes of citrus, sea salt, and ozone add a marine accord that envelops the floral heart of jasmine, lilac, and orange blossom. Base notes of amber and tonka ground the airy quality of this oceanic scent. Fragrance candles, wax melts, and reed diffusers with Sea Mist and bring the fresh, ozonic atmosphere of the seaside to any space. In soap and other body care products, the bright and salty accords truly shine.
This fragrance oil is infused with natural essential oils including orange peel and lemon peel.

## Notes

- **Top:** Ozone, Sea Salt, Lemon
- **Heart:** Orange Blossom, Green Leaves, Lilac, Jasmine
- **Base:** Tonka Bean, Amber

## IFRA usage limits (max %)

- Category 10B: 100%
- Category 12: 100%
- Category 4: 42.66%
- Category 5A: 21.99%
- Category 9: 16.88%
- Category 10A: 16.88%
- Category 5C: 7.37%
- Category 2: 4.6%
- Category 3: 3.64%
- Category 7A: 3.64%
- Category 7B: 3.64%
- Category 5B: 1.86%
- Category 5D: 0.62%
- Category 8: 0.62%
- Category 11A: 0.62%
- Category 11B: 0.62%
